Trusted Tips: GAN-Based AI Art Generation
In the expansive domain of artificial intelligence, Generative Adversarial Networks, or GANs, have emerged as a revolutionary force in digital artistry. Through their dual-structured architecture, these intricate algorithms have unlocked unparalleled capacities for creating visually striking and diverse artworks, challenging traditional notions of creativity.
As technology matures, it has become increasingly crucial for practitioners to adhere to trusted guidelines that optimize the generative process while maintaining the integrity of artistic expression. This discussion will explore nine fundamental tips that serve as a compass for navigating the complex landscape of GAN-based AI art generation.
From the meticulous curation of training datasets to the nuanced fine-tuning of hyperparameters, each tip encapsulates lessons learned from the forefront of algorithmic innovation. Yet, despite this framework, one might ponder what lies beyond these tips—could there be a more profound synthesis between human creativity and algorithmic complexity that these guidelines only begin to hint at?
Key Takeaways
- GANs employ a dual-structure framework with a generator and discriminator to generate realistic images.
- Curating high-quality and diverse datasets is crucial for successful GAN-based art generation.
- Techniques such as regularizing the training process, balancing the generator and discriminator, and experimenting with architectures enhance AI art generation.
- Leveraging diverse data sources and artistic styles enriches the creativity and originality of AI-generated artwork.
Understanding GAN Mechanics
Generative Adversarial Networks (GANs) employ a dual-structure framework, entailing a generator and a discriminator, to iteratively refine synthetic image production through a finely-tuned adversarial process. Within this machine learning paradigm, the generator’s role is to fabricate increasingly indistinguishable images from authentic datasets, effectively blurring the line between generated and real.
Concurrently, the discriminator evaluates the output, discerning genuine pictures from the artificial constructs provided by the generator. This dynamic interplay results in a robust training generative process, wherein both neural networks escalate their performance through continuous feedback loops.
GANs can be adapted to various datasets as generative models, which encompasses generating artistic content reflective of particular styles or characteristics. The iterative nature of GAN training demands meticulous adjustment, ensuring the model’s evolution towards optimal fidelity and diversity in image synthesis.
Specialized GAN architectures like Wasserstein GAN, Improved GAN, and DCGAN have been developed to address inherent challenges such as training instability and mode collapse. Each of these variants introduces architectural and algorithmic modifications to stabilize training and enhance the quality of the generated output, demonstrating the nuanced adaptability of GANs within the broader context of neural networks and machine learning.
Curating Quality Datasets
The efficacy of GAN-based art generation hinges critically on selecting a dataset that meets stringent criteria, ensuring high-resolution images that bolster the model’s learning process.
A diverse array of data sources is imperative to encompass a broad spectrum of styles and subjects, enhancing the generative model’s ability to produce varied and novel artwork.
Rigorous preprocessing and data standardization are essential to maintain consistency and quality, directly impacting the resultant AI-generated art’s authenticity and appeal.
Dataset Selection Criteria
Selecting a high-quality dataset is paramount for the success of AI-driven art generation, necessitating a focus on diversity, representation, and comprehensiveness. The dataset selection criteria are critical in developing generative AI models, especially when using GANs (Generative Adversarial Networks).
A meticulously curated dataset ensures that the AI learns from a rich tapestry of examples, essential for producing varied and high-fidelity art.
- Diversity: Include a broad spectrum of styles and subjects to avoid bias and enhance creativity.
- Representativity: Ensure samples accurately reflect the diversity of the domain, aiding in balanced output generation.
- Comprehensiveness: Collect extensive data from varied sources for a dataset that encompasses the full scope of the intended art genre.
The datasets used to train Generative AI must be devoid of noise and redundancies to facilitate the generation of coherent and visually appealing artwork.
Image Quality Standards
Curating a dataset with stringent image quality standards is crucial for training AI models to generate aesthetically pleasing and technically sound art. When utilizing generative AI, specifically GANs, to create artwork, the fidelity of the output heavily relies on the integrity of the input data.
The dataset must encompass various styles, tones, and content, ensuring the generative model’s versatility. Rigorous preprocessing is imperative to eliminate redundancies, rectify inaccuracies, and normalize data formats, upholding image quality standards.
Defining objectives for the desired AI-generated images will streamline the model’s learning path. An iterative approach to training, beginning with a concise, high-quality dataset and progressively enhancing its complexity, can substantially refine the model’s capacity to create realistic art.
Diversity in Data Sources
Harnessing a mosaic of data sources is pivotal for enriching AI art generators’ training, ensuring a multifaceted learning experience that echoes the complexity of human creativity.
Curating quality datasets for generative adversarial networks (GANs) necessitates a deliberate selection process that embraces diversity to foster the robustness and originality of artificial intelligence outputs.
- Comprehensive inclusion of diverse artistic styles and genres to enhance creative depth
- Integration of content from various cultural and historical contexts to ensure representativeness
- Strategic expansion of data sources beyond conventional archives to include emergent and non-traditional art forms
This analytical approach to data sourcing is instrumental in developing GANs capable of producing art that is not only technically proficient but also richly varied and reflective of a broad spectrum of human expression.
Regularizing Training Process
As we transition to regularizing the training process in GAN-based AI art generation, it is crucial to understand the application and impact of techniques like batch normalization, dropout, and early stopping.
Batch normalization optimizes network training by re-scaling the inputs to stabilize learning. Dropout mitigates overfitting by randomly omitting a subset of features during training.
Early stopping involves halting the training once the model’s performance on the validation set ceases to improve, thus preventing overtraining and preserving generalization.
Batch Normalization Benefits
Integrating batch normalization into the architecture of generative adversarial networks (GANs) significantly enhances the stability and efficiency of the training phase by mitigating the issue of internal covariate shift.
This regularization technique, pivotal for generative AI models like GANs, offers several batch normalization benefits:
- Accelerated convergence during training due to higher learning rates.
- Improved model generalization to prevent overfitting.
- Consistent performance across varying batches of data is crucial for image-creator applications.
Dropout Technique Implementation
The dropout technique, strategically employed during the training of generative adversarial networks, serves as a critical regularization method to enhance model generalization and mitigate the risk of overfitting.
When GANs create images based on AI art prompts, the generative AI needs to develop a robust understanding of diverse features to prevent mere replication of the input data.
Dropout technique implementation involves intermittently deactivating a subset of neurons across the network layers during training iterations. This process discourages the reliance on any specific neuron cluster, fostering a distributed feature representation.
Adjusting the dropout rate is pivotal, as it directly influences the extent of regularization. A judiciously calibrated dropout rate ensures the GAN learns to generate images with generalizable patterns rather than memorizing the training set, thus improving its ability to produce novel and compelling AI art.
Early Stopping Strategies
Building on regularization through the dropout technique, early stopping strategies offer another layer of protection against overfitting by monitoring the generative adversarial network’s (GAN’s) performance on a validation set and ceasing training at the optimal moment. This technique is crucial in harnessing the power of Generative AI without compromising the model’s ability to generalize to new data.
- Validation Monitoring: Tracking validation loss to determine when overfitting begins.
- Generalization Maximization: Halting training to preserve the model’s ability to perform well on unseen data.
- Optimization Balance: Carefully navigating the trade-off between sufficient training and overfitting.
Through these strategies, AI practitioners can ensure that the generative AI model remains robust and capable of producing high-quality, diverse art without falling into the trap of over-specialization.
Balancing Generator and Discriminator
Achieving a harmonious balance between the generator and discriminator is crucial for the success of GAN-based AI art generation systems. When using generative adversarial networks (GANs) to create artwork, each component plays a pivotal role: the generator is tasked to generate an image, while the discriminator evaluates its authenticity. For best results, a finely tuned-interplay is imperative.
This balance involves a technical adjustment of training dynamics to ensure the generator’s outputs are varied and convincing enough to occasionally ‘fool’ the discriminator. Conversely, the discriminator must be adept but not overly critical to promote a constructive feedback loop. This feedback mechanism is essential, as it guides the generator towards producing more realistic art by learning from the discriminator’s evaluations.
Continuous monitoring is necessary to maintain this equilibrium. Regular evaluation helps identify biases or overfitting, and corrective measures can be taken to recalibrate the balance.
Lastly, striving for convergence is the end goal, where both entities reach a state of detente, neither overpowering the other, thus elevating the quality and diversity of AI-generated art. The delicate act of balancing generator and discriminator is a cornerstone for using GANs effectively in AI-driven creativity.
Experimenting With Architectures
Having established the importance of a balanced interaction between the generator and discriminator in GAN-based AI art generation, exploring various neural network architectures becomes the next critical step in enhancing the creative process. Generative models are advancing rapidly, and experimenting with architectures can significantly influence digital art’s aesthetic and technical qualities.
To harness the power of GANs effectively, artists and developers should consider:
- I am experimenting with established architectures like DALL-E, Midjourney, VQGAN, and Stable Diffusion to discern unique stylistic outputs.
- I adjusted the neural networks’ size, depth, and complexity to tailor the generative capabilities to specific artistic goals.
- It is fine-tuning pre-trained models to curate personalized generative art tools that can push the boundaries of AI-assisted creativity.
When experimenting with architectures, it is vital to maintain a technical and analytical approach. Understanding each architecture’s intrinsic capabilities and limitations allows for strategically applying computational resources. Moreover, a precise analysis of how different architectures affect the resolution, coherence, and novelty of the generated artwork will inform decisions that balance resource expenditure against the quality of the digital art produced.
Fine-Tuning Hyperparameters
In GAN-based AI art generation, fine-tuning hyperparameters is a delicate yet critical process that involves meticulously adjusting configuration settings to refine the model’s performance and output quality. To leverage GANs to create compelling visuals, artists and developers must use a systematic trial-and-error methodology. This involves manipulating hyperparameters to generate images resonating with effective AI art prompts.
The table below outlines some key hyperparameters and their typical role in the fine-tuning process:
Hyperparameter | Role in Fine-Tuning |
---|---|
Learning Rate | Determines the speed at which models adapt to new data. |
Batch Size | Controls the number of training samples considered simultaneously. |
Epochs | Impacts the first-moment decay rate, influencing convergence. |
Noise Dim | Affects the diversity of generated samples. |
Beta1 (Adam Optimizer) | Impacts the first moment decay rate, influencing convergence. |
Balancing these hyperparameters is essential for evolving the models’ learning process. Adjusting the learning rate, for example, can significantly affect the stability and time it takes for a GAN to converge. Batch size influences memory usage and can affect the granularity of gradient updates. One can significantly enhance the quality and originality of AI-generated art by fine-tuning these hyperparameters.
Monitoring Model Convergence
Tracking a GAN’s model convergence requires meticulous observation of loss and accuracy metrics throughout training. Generative Adversarial Networks, or GANs, are a powerful tool for AI art generation, synthesizing new images often indistinguishable from genuine articles. Monitoring model convergence is critical in ensuring the generative component of GANs is properly learning to create compelling and high-quality photos.
To engage with this process effectively, consider the following aspects:
- Visual Assessment: Regularly review the images produced at different epochs to assess improvements and identify potential issues visually.
- Metric Analysis: Plot loss and accuracy curves to observe trends and pinpoint convergence.
- Hyperparameter Tuning: Adjust learning rates and other parameters in response to convergence indicators to optimize training outcomes.
The analytical evaluation of a GAN involves standard statistical observation and a nuanced interpretation of visual progress. Diagnosing convergence issues may require examining gradients and activations, ensuring the model is neither overfitting nor underfitting.
Utilizing Transfer Learning
While monitoring model convergence is central to refining the GAN’s performance, applying transfer learning can enhance AI art generation by building upon pre-existing model foundations. This approach to generative model development capitalizes on the nuanced capabilities of GANs pre-trained on extensive datasets.
Using transfer learning, developers can use these sophisticated models as a starting point, which is particularly beneficial when the available data for a new task is scarce or when aiming to accelerate the training process.
When implementing transfer learning, selecting a pre-trained model conducive to the artistic objectives is critical. The model should have been exposed to data that bear semblance to the desired output, ensuring that its acquired foundational knowledge is relevant.
Fine-tuning such a model with a targeted dataset enables the GAN to create new, intricate patterns and styles that would otherwise necessitate a much larger corpus of training data and considerable computational resources.
In essence, transfer learning empowers GANs to transcend their initial programming, granting them the proficiency to generate art with greater diversity and complexity. This methodology economizes on data and time and pushes the boundaries of what AI-driven art can achieve.
Exploring Creative Directions
Delving into creative explorations with GANs, artists should strategically experiment with varied prompts to unearth novel and captivating artistic outputs. The generative capabilities of AI enable the fusion of diverse artistic styles and elements, such as combining the texture of watercolor painting with advanced digital techniques.
When crafting prompts for AI, it is crucial to consider the balance between specificity and openness to encourage inventive interpretations without straying too far from the intended concept. To further captivate your audience, consider the following approaches:
- Incorporate Artist References: Utilize specific art historical references or contemporary artist styles to guide the AI towards desired aesthetics.
- Experiment with Volumetric Lighting: Direct the AI to create scenes with complex lighting that adds depth and atmosphere to your digital canvases.
- Revise Prompts Dynamically: Continually refine your prompts based on previous outputs to fully realize your artistic vision.
Artists must maintain a technical and analytical mindset when interacting with GANs, using precise language to steer the AI. Whether opting for concrete descriptions for predictable outcomes or exploring abstract wording for serendipitous discoveries, the key lies in the meticulous iteration of prompts and the inventive application of generative technology.
FAQs
What role does data preprocessing play in GAN-based art generation?
Proper data preprocessing is crucial. Ensure your training data is normalized, and augmentations are applied to introduce variability. Preprocessing steps can help the GAN model learn robust features and generate diverse and high-quality art.
Can GANs be used for specific styles or themes in art generation?
GANs can be trained to generate art in specific styles or themes. The GAN can learn to develop art that aligns with those characteristics by curating a dataset that represents the desired style or theme.
How can I fine-tune a pre-trained GAN model for my specific artistic goals?
Fine-tuning involves training a pre-trained model on a smaller, domain-specific dataset. Adjust the model’s hyperparameters and architecture as needed. Fine-tuning allows the GAN to specialize in generating art that suits your artistic preferences.
What are some ethical considerations in GAN-based AI art generation?
Consider ethical aspects related to the use of data, potential biases in the training dataset, and the responsible sharing and use of generated artworks. Be aware of copyright issues and respect intellectual property rights.
Can GAN-based AI art generation be integrated into traditional artistic workflows?
Yes, GAN-based art generation can be integrated into traditional workflows. Artists can use generated pieces as inspiration, incorporate AI-generated elements, or use GANs for creativity and exploration.
How do I stay updated on advancements in GAN-based AI art generation?
Stay connected with the AI and art communities, follow research publications, and participate in forums and conferences. Regularly check for updates from AI research institutions and organizations involved in the intersection of AI and art.